Located close to Inkwell Beach and Oak Bluffs Harbor, Narragansett House provides free breakfast (local cuisine), a terrace, and a garden. In addition to a library and a snack bar/deli, guests can connect to free in-room WiFi.
Located in Oak Bluffs, Narragansett House is near the beach. Oak Bluffs Harbor and Farm Neck Golf Club are worth checking out if an activity is on the agenda, while those wishing to experience the area's natural beauty can explore Inkwell Beach and South Beach. Martha's Vineyard Film Center and Menemsha Beach are two other places to visit that come recommended. A charming B&B just a few blocks from the ferry terminal. It is also just a block from the downtown district (food and shops) and three blocks from the beach. It is convenient to everything in the Oak Bluffs area. From there it is easy to catch a bus to anywhere else on the island.
Jane, the proprietor, was very helpful in guiding us to the bus system, bicycles, and food. She was very user-friendly and provided great recommendations.
The rooms are very small, but very clean and comfortable enough. We didn't go to Oak Bluffs to sit in the room anyway. There are window AC units, so the temperature was comfortable. In the evenings after dinner we sat in rocking chairs on the porch and relaxed from the day's activities. We would purchase a bottle of wine in town, and Jane provided wine glasses for us.
Breakfast is coffee, juice and a couple of pastries. There is a small breakfast room that also has a small refrigerator that guests may use for some drinks or restaurant left overs.
If we return to Martha's Vineyard, we would definitely stay in the Narragansett House again!

Lovely B&B, with friendly and helpful owners. Very close to downtown shops and restaurants in Oak Bluffs, and not far from the beach and from bus services to other towns on Martha's Vinyard.
We stayed in the Iroquois Cottage, which is across the street from the main house. It was remodeled in 1999 and had off street parking. It was reasonably quite. There was some noise from cars and pedestrians going to and from Circuit Ave during the day, but was quite at night. The women who ran the place was super helpful, even walking across the street with me at check in to show me around the house. The continental breakfast was just that, but you could easily walk to Circuit Ave if you needed something more than coffee or tea and a muffin. There was no refrigerator in the room, but they offered a shared refrigerator on the first floor. The Oak Bluff ferry was in easy walking distance.

this was a great inn within walking distance to the ferry & all other sites in Oak Bluffs. The rooms are small & we had a nice balcony off of our bedroom to sit out on enjoy the outdoors but we really didn't spend much time inside our room as we were out visiting everything to see in Martha;s Vineyard, The inn also has a nice front porch with tables & rocking chairs. Continental breakfast mostly coffee cakes, muffins & assorted breads. Microwave & fridge available for guest in the downstairs kitchen area but no seating-eat in your room, on the porch or sitting area in reception area. This is a very old but quaint Inn which is one of the reasons we chose it & looks like the "Gingerbread Cottages" located nearby.
